The average rent in Mount Oliver is $1,199 per month as of May 2026. This is 39% below the national average rent, or $751 less per month.

Rent trends in Mount Oliver, PA

Average rent prices in Mount Oliver have decreased by 5% over the last month and have increased by 14% since last year.

Rent trends

Rent prices on this page are calculated on a rolling 30-day basis and updated daily.

Compare rent prices in Mount Oliver, PA

Rent prices in Mount Oliver v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in Mount Oliver is $1,100, whereas a house costs $1,597. 1-bedroom apartments in Mount Oliver run $1,000 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$950.

How much is rent in Mount Oliver?

The average rent in Mount Oliver is $1,199 per month as of May 30, 2026.

Is rent up or down in Mount Oliver?

Average rent prices in Mount Oliver have decreased by 5% over the last month and have increased by 14% since last year.

How does Mount Oliver rent compare to the national average?

Rent in Mount Oliver is 39% below the national average, which means renters are paying approximately $751 less per month.

What salary do I need to afford rent in Mount Oliver?

To comfortably afford rent in Mount Oliver, you'd need to earn approximately $48,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
